Results for Garmin Store Near Me Location

Loading Results
Related Searches
garmin store near me location
garmin dashcam store near me location
garmin outlet store near me
garmin gps store near me phone number
garmin retailer near me
garmin gps stores near me
garmin stores near me hours
buy garmin near me
garmin dealers near me map
garmin gps store locations
Loading Additional Information